Level 2 textbook, page 82 g, ǧ The Lakota g sounds like the g in got . The Lakota ǧ sounds like the northern French r in Paris . There is no English equivalent. In Lakota g occurs only before consonants ( gl, gm, gn, gw, gy ) ...
